Particle size distribution is measured continuously using a Scanning Mobility Particle Sizer (SMPS), which consists of a Differential Mobility Analyzer (DMA model TSI long, TSI Inc., Shoreview, MN, USA) and a Condensation Particle Count (CPC model 3772, TSI Inc., Shoreview, MN, USA), measuring the total particle number concentration. The DMA scans the particle mobility diameter between 13.6 and 736.5 nm, forming a monodisperse aerosol flow whose concentration is measured by the CPC.
